      Hi Steve,

      RAM disk size was set to double of the default values, 80 and 120 MB (default 40/60).
      Installed packages:
      apcuspd
      cron (installed, but yet not used)
      ipsec profile wizard
      mailreport
      nut
      openvpn wizard
      pfBlockerNG
      Snort
      Status Traffic Totals
      System Patches (patches still existing after latest update: IPsec PKCS#11 support as an optional feature and Hide pcscd service from the service list if IPsec PKCS11 | support is disabled)
      Wireguard

      But RAM disk is disabled now.

        Ah, yeah almost certainly Snort there. Really the Snort and Suricata packages are not expected to work with RAM disks. It's possible but you have to have to be very careful configuring it.

          I am convinced the RAM disk full situation was causing the whole issue at my end.
          System is now up and running for 30 days, since enabling the RAM disk the runtime was not longer than 20/21 days.
          Now, with disabled RAM disk, the system uptime exceeds this timeline clearly.
          I remember that the uptime prior the update to 22.01 was 180 days (or something around that).
          With the update to 22.01 I enabled RAM disk usage, that was a mistake. 🙄
